A mathematician, a physicist, and an engineer are asked to determine the volume of a red ball. The mathematician takes calipers to determine the diameter and uses the formula for area of a sphere. The physicist fills a bucket completely, places it in a larger bucket, submerges the ball and then measures the volume of the water that spilled. The engineer reads the part number off the bottom of the ball, and then copies the volume from the data sheet. |
